Conditions Dealt With With Cold Laser



Explore the diverse range of problems successfully treated with cool laser therapy, using its healing potential for different conditions and injuries. Cold laser therapy has shown appealing cause treating conditions such as joint inflammation, tendonitis, carpal tunnel syndrome, and fibromyalgia. It's additionally frequently used for pain management in conditions like neck discomfort, pain in the back, and joint discomfort.


Along with pain relief, cold laser therapy is useful for speeding up the recovery procedure of sporting activities injuries such as strains, pressures, and muscle splits. It's frequently used in the rehabilitation of injuries like plantar fasciitis, tennis arm joint, and potter's wheel cuff injuries.

In addition, chilly laser therapy has worked in reducing inflammation and promoting tissue repair in conditions like bursitis, diabetic neuropathy, and even persistent injuries.

The versatility of cold laser treatment makes it a beneficial treatment alternative for a large range of musculoskeletal and inflammatory conditions, offering a non-invasive and drug-free approach to pain monitoring and rehab.

How Cold Laser Therapy Works



Utilizing low-level laser light to promote mobile feature and promote cells healing, chilly laser treatment works by targeting certain locations of the body to relieve pain and help in rehab.

When the cold laser is put on the skin, the light energy passes through the hidden cells and communicates with the cells. This interaction triggers a series of biological reactions at the mobile level, including raised production of adenosine triphosphate (ATP), the power source for cells.

The heightened ATP production after that boosts mobile metabolic process, bring about sped up tissue repair work and decreased swelling.

Additionally, cool laser treatment aids to boost blood circulation in the targeted area, advertising the distribution of oxygen and nutrients vital for healing. The light power also has a pain-relieving result by blocking discomfort signals transferred by nerves and releasing endorphins, the body's all-natural medicines.
